Older units typically max out at 4-6 SEER, while modern systems often exceed 19 SEER. That’s not a marginal improvement—it’s a complete overhaul of how cooling works. For homeowners in older Colonial and Victorian-era properties common across New Hope, Bristol, and Yardley, where aging ductwork and insulation already put pressure on cooling systems, that efficiency gap translates directly into dramatically lower utility bills paid to PECO Energy.

Here’s what drives that gap: newer units use variable-speed compressors that continuously adjust output to match your actual cooling demand. Older systems? They’re either fully on or fully off—a blunt, inefficient approach that struggles against Bucks County’s unpredictable summer heat spikes, where temperatures regularly climb into the 90s while humidity levels from the Delaware and Neshaminy Creek watersheds make indoor comfort even harder to maintain.

Modern units also integrate two-stage compressors, electronic air cleaners, and variable-speed blowers, delivering sharper dehumidification and more consistent comfort throughout multi-story homes common in developments across Warminster, Chalfont, and Buckingham Township. The sticker shock of a high-efficiency AC unit is real, but it’s misleading without the full picture. Yes, you’re paying 10–30% more upfront than you’d for a standard unit. But an ENERGY STAR-certified system with a SEER rating of 16 or higher saves $115–$575 annually compared to older, inefficient models—and in Bucks County, where cooling season stretches well beyond what homeowners in northern Pennsylvania contend with, that annual savings figure trends toward the higher end.

The combination of humid Delaware Valley summers, older housing stock concentrated in boroughs like Quakertown, Sellersville, and Langhorne, and above-average home sizes in communities like Buckingham Township and Upper Makefield means cooling demands here are consistently elevated.

Upgrade to a variable-speed compressor—the kind now carried by HVAC contractors serving the Route 611 and Route 202 corridors, including established Bucks County companies operating out of Doylestown, Warminster, and Fairless Hills—and that’s another $800–$1,500 added to your upfront cost. But it also means $150–$350 back in your pocket every year, along with more consistent indoor temperatures across larger floor plans and better humidity control in the older homes common throughout the county’s historic towns.

Run those numbers across a full system lifetime, and the payback period lands between five and ten years. After that, every dollar saved is pure return. For Bucks County homeowners, this timeline aligns well with typical ownership patterns in stable communities like Chalfont, Warminster Township, and Holland—areas where residents tend to stay put and benefit fully from long-term infrastructure investments.

Federal tax credits under the Inflation Reduction Act currently offer up to 30% back—capped at $600—on qualifying high-efficiency central air systems. Pennsylvania’s utilities, including PECO, which serves a significant portion of eastern Bucks County, offer additional rebates on ENERGY STAR-certified equipment that can stack with federal incentives. Bucks County homeowners served by smaller municipal utilities or co-ops in places like Telford or Perkasie Borough should contact their provider directly, as local rebate programs vary. Together, these incentives can offset 10–30% of total installation costs, narrowing the upfront gap between standard and high-efficiency systems considerably.

The Pennsylvania Department of Environmental Protection also supports energy efficiency upgrades through the Keystone Home Energy Loan Program, known as HELP, which offers low-interest financing for qualifying HVAC improvements statewide—a practical option for homeowners in Bucks County who want to upgrade before peak season without absorbing the full cost at once.

Temperature, Humidity, and Noise Differences You’ll Feel Immediately

Saving money is one thing—but what Bucks County homeowners notice first about a high-efficiency AC isn’t the utility bill. It’s how the space *feels*—and in a region where summer humidity rolls in heavy off the Delaware River and canal corridors, that sensory difference is immediate and impossible to ignore.

Here’s what changes right away:

  1. Temperature precision – Modern high-efficiency units hold indoor temps within half a degree of your setpoint. For homeowners in Doylestown, New Hope, and Langhorne, where older colonial and Victorian-era homes are notorious for uneven airflow and inconsistent cooling zones, this kind of accuracy is a genuine revelation. No more drifting warmth between cycles in upstairs bedrooms or sun-facing rooms along Route 202.
  2. Dehumidification – Bucks County summers are defined by oppressive moisture—particularly in low-lying communities like New Hope, Yardley, and Morrisville, which sit near the Delaware River and experience elevated ambient humidity throughout July and August. High-efficiency models actively extract moisture from circulating air, eliminating that sticky, clammy feeling older units leave behind in finished basements, sunrooms, and the dense row homes common throughout Bristol and Levittown.
  3. Quieter operation – Variable-speed compressors and built-in acoustic insulation dramatically reduce operational noise. For residents in Peddler’s Village-adjacent neighborhoods in Lahaska, in the historic districts of Newtown Borough, or in the tightly spaced subdivisions of Warminster and Horsham, where homes sit close together and outdoor units are near living spaces, this is a meaningful quality-of-life improvement. You’ll genuinely forget the system is running.
  4. Balanced cooling – Proper system sizing prevents over-cooling, which actually causes excess humidity in poorly matched units—a common problem in Bucks County’s mix of older farmhouses in Buckingham Township, sprawling newer construction in Chalfont and Warrington, and converted historic properties throughout Newtown Township. An oversized unit short-cycles, never running long enough to pull moisture out, leaving the air cold but clammy.

What Is the $5000 Rule for HVAC?

The $5,000 Rule for HVAC is a practical financial guideline widely used by heating and cooling professionals across Bucks County, Pennsylvania, and throughout the greater Philadelphia region. The rule states that if the cost of repairing your HVAC system exceeds $5,000, replacing the entire system is the smarter long-term investment rather than continuing to pour money into aging or failing equipment.

What AC Unit Uses the Least Electricity?

Variable-speed mini-split heat pumps use the least electricity of any cooling system available to Bucks County homeowners today. These systems operate at up to 300% efficiency, meaning they deliver three units of cooling energy for every one unit of electricity consumed — a critical advantage for residents in Doylestown, Newtown, Lansdale, and Yardley who face punishing summer humidity alongside significant heating demands from harsh Pennsylvania winters.

Unlike traditional central air systems that cycle on and off at full blast, variable-speed mini-splits continuously adjust their output anywhere from 25% to 100% capacity, matching the precise cooling needs of your home at any given moment. For homeowners in New Hope’s historic district, where retrofitting ductwork into century-old rowhouses and colonial-era properties is either impractical or cost-prohibitive, ductless mini-split installations eliminate energy losses that conventional ducted systems typically suffer — losses that can account for 20–30% of total cooling energy in older Bucks County homes.
